Apigee hybrid requires that you have a Google Cloud project, which you can create after you create a Google Cloud account.
This section describes how to create a new Google Cloud project. If you want to use an existing Google Cloud project (of which you are an owner) with hybrid, skip to Step 3: Enable APIs .
To create a new Google Cloud project:
- Open the Google Cloud console and log in with the account you created in Step 1: Create a Google Cloud account .
-
Click the project selector Select a project :

The project selector dialog box displays:

-
Click New Project .
The New Project view displays.
-
Enter a friendly name for your project in the Project name field. The project name can contain only letters, numbers, single quotes, hyphens, spaces, or exclamation points.
Google Cloud generates a corresponding project ID below the Project name field, as the following example shows.

You can change the generated Project ID by clicking Edit , but the project ID must be unique. The project ID can have lowercase letters, digits, or hyphens, and must start with a lowercase letter.
Take note of the Project ID . You will use it later in this setup process.
- In the Billing account
field, select the Google Cloud billing account to use to pay
for your project. If you do not yet have a Google Cloud billing account, see the following:

- In the Location field, select a folder for your project. Folders are an optional part of the Google Cloud project resource tree.
-
Click Create .
Google Cloud creates your new project.
